Viruses are associated with the most devastating illnesses and epidemics threatening all of humanity and thus have a horrifying image, but is it fair to simply brand them all with this face of evil? Some viruses do not provoke illnesses, so is there in fact another side to the beast? This entire film tells us how these micro-organisms, for so long simply unknown, have gradually revealed their incredible capacities, and this time for the greater good of humanity. Today we know that the world of viruses is closely linked to our evolution.
A century ago, science created an animal model which would allow it to explore the mysteries of the human brain. This model is the lab rat. Thanks to this rat, major advances have been made. On the neurosciences front, it is today at the centre of key questions: will it be possible to read into our brains? Will we one day manage to control our fears and emotions? Will we be able to control machines by thought or be controlled ourselves by remote control?
